What is the Talk Show Rubric

The Talk Show Rubric serves as a structured guide for evaluating performances in a talk show format. It outlines specific criteria that assess various aspects of the presentation, including content delivery, engagement with the audience, and overall effectiveness. This rubric is particularly useful for educators and students participating in projects that simulate talk show scenarios, allowing for clear expectations and consistent grading.

Key elements of the Talk Show Rubric

The key elements of the Talk Show Rubric typically include criteria such as content quality, presentation skills, audience engagement, and technical execution. Each element is assigned a specific weight, reflecting its importance in the overall evaluation. For instance, content quality might focus on the relevance and depth of the discussion, while presentation skills may assess the speaker's clarity and confidence. Understanding these elements is crucial for both presenters and evaluators.
